Adapter to use Cokin P photo filters in standard 100mm filter holders, like the Haida M10-II (tested) and Cokin Z (not tested).
The Cokin P filters are typically 85mm square and 1.6mm thick. The 100mm filters are 2mm thick, so they fit within the frame. One of my filters was only 83.5mm, so I also added a slightly tighter variant in the 3MF file.
I tested with PLA an PETG and found that PLA works better, because it is more rigid.
I went through many iterations trying to avoid using tape on the front, but in the end I found that this approach provides the best rigidity for holders that squeeze the filters, while staying with the 2mm thickness limitation. Alternatively, you can probably glue the filters in the 4 corner holes, but I have not tried that yet, as the tape method works well enough for me and is less permanent.
